Presumiblemente, esto ayuda a que la superficie del carenado obtenga un aire m\u00e1s limpio. La clave del dise\u00f1o aerodin\u00e1mico es una ecuaci\u00f3n de dos partes: primero cortar el aire por delante del veh\u00edculo lo m\u00e1s efectivamente posible y despu\u00e9s volver a unir el flujo de aire detr\u00e1s del veh\u00edculo lo mejor posible.<\/p>\n<p>En cuanto a los resultados, el GP de Jap\u00f3n podr\u00eda no haber sido el mejor lugar para probar el nuevo dise\u00f1o de Suzuki, ya que el d\u00eda lluvioso en Motegi demando m\u00e1s de la habilidad del piloto que de la aerodin\u00e1mica. Sin embargo, con <strong>Phillip Island<\/strong> a solo un fin de semana de distancia, los giros de alta velocidad de la pista australiana (y vientos costeros significativos) podr\u00edan ser un
